Join native Mainer and Colby College graduate Catherine Fillebrown for the beginning level workshop - Chinese for Travelers.  The six-hour program offered by Penobscot School is scheduled for Saturday, March 3 from 10:00 am to 4:00 pm at 28 Gay Street in Rockland’s north end.

Chinese for Travelers is truly for the beginning language learner of all ages.  Catherine will lead participants through a variety of practical applications of the target language throughout the day.  As part of the program, participants will assist in the preparation of a traditional Chinese meal, learning common words and phrases that can be used on a daily basis during their travels.  

The $88 fee includes all instruction, materials and lunch.  Limited youth scholarship assistance is available thanks to the generosity of United Mid-Coast Charities of Camden.  Pre-registration is required for all participants.  For registration, program or scholarship details, contact 207-594-1084 or click here and completed forms can be faxed to 207-594-1067.  

Catherine Fillebrown graduated from Colby College with an East Asian studies major.  During college, she studied Chinese language for a year at Hamilton College’s Associated Colleges in China Program.  Upon returning to Colby, Catherine worked as a Chinese language tutor for first and second year students studying the language.  After graduating in 2005, she received a Junior Fulbright Fellowship to teach English in Taiwan.  This year, Catherine is working at MSAD 40 and she plans to study Chinese pedagogy in 2007.
